Duncan Fargo | ||
---|---|---|
Actor | David Anthony Lewis | |
Gender | Male | |
Type | Fuilcré | |
Status | Deceased | |
Comments | Duncan Fargo was the owner of a lumberyard. He was contacted by Wu, who was looking to see if anyone had recently made bulk purchases of 6x6x12 beams of wood. Fargo wouldn't give any information over the phone, so Nick and Hank went to the lumberyard to get the customer purchase records. Fargo cooperated but requested that his name not be mentioned because he didn't want his customers to think he ratted them out.
Later that night, Fargo, fully woged, sacrificed another victim and crucified him, continuing the process of completing the Fuilcré rain ritual, as he had killed Robert Lewis in the same manner the night before. The next day, he attended a Black Claw recruiting meeting, and later that night, he was about to perform the seventh and final sacrifice to complete the Fuilcré rain ritual, but Nick, Hank, and Wu arrived to intervene before he could do so. He said, "Occultatum Libera!" and was about to gore the homeless man he had on a cross, but he was shot multiple times and killed, though just before he died, he said, "And the blood shall be spilt upon the Earth as water," officially making himself the seventh sacrificial victim of the ritual. |
Jonathan Holloway | ||
---|---|---|
Actor | Jack Strom | |
Gender | Male | |
Type | Fuilcré | |
Status | Living | |
Comments | After Duncan Fargo gave Nick and Hank the customer purchase record of Mark Holloway, they arrived at the listed address and encountered Jonathan. They told Jonathan they were looking for Mark Holloway, and Jonathan asked who they were. After the detectives and Jonathan introduced themselves to one another, Jonathan tried to find out what they wanted with his dad, but Hank told him they just needed to ask him a few questions, and Jonathan told the detectives his dad was back behind the barn. Moments later, however, Jonathan witnessed Nick and Hank putting his dad, handcuffed, into the back of their vehicle. Jonathan asked his dad where they were taking him, and Hank told him they were taking him to the precinct. Concerned, he asked what his dad did, but he got no answer.
Later, his dad found him at a Black Claw meeting after finding the flyer for it in Jonathan's room. Jonathan connected with how it was about Wesen heritage, but his dad was upset that he had gotten mixed up with Black Claw and tried to forcefully make him leave. Once outside, Jonathan pushed his dad away and woged, demanding to stay. He then watched as two other Black Claw members, who had followed Jonathan and Mark outside, started beating up his dad. Monroe was able to stop them from beating up Mark any worse, but Jonathan simply shook his head and went back inside to return to the meeting instead of leaving with his father, who was distraught over the situation. |
Donald Jones | ||
---|---|---|
Actor | Jesse Collver | |
Gender | Male | |
Type | Blutbad | |
Status | Living | |
Comments | He is a recruiter for Black Claw who led a scheduled recruiting session at Washington Grange in North Plains, Oregon, for which he had been handing out flyers in the weeks before. He praised the Wesen that were present for having come and told them that they were witnessing the awakening of a new era, adding that it was an era of change and an era where Wesen wouldn't have to live in the shadows. During his speech at the meeting, he said that Kehrseite had been marginalizing and oppressing them for too long. With the members all fired up from his speech, he urged them that it was time to take back their heritage and traditions. |

Captive | ||
---|---|---|
Actor | Michael Draper | |
Gender | Male | |
Type | Unknown | |
Status | Living | |
Comments | He was the only Black Claw member who survived an onslaught by Eve, Trubel, and Meisner. He was taken back to the Hadrian's Wall base in Oregon and placed in an interrogation room. Meisner told him that he would be asking him questions, but if he didn't cooperate, someone else would ask him questions, at which the Captive woged his eyes and responded, "Occultatum Libera." Trubel noted that he probably wasn't going to cooperate, so Meisner left and let Eve have him. Using her powers, she proceeded to place her hands on his mouth, eyes, and ears, causing them to all be covered or fused with skin and/or cartilage. Losing all three respective senses, he was essentially placed in solitary confinement so that he would cooperate and tell them what they wanted to know.
A little while later, Eve, Trubel, and Meisner returned, and Eve returned the man his senses once again, and he agreed to talk. He was shown a photograph, and he told them that he did not know the name of the man that was pictured, only that he was a courier who delivered whatever messages Black Claw wanted sent. He did not know the courier was in Portland, but he said that Lucien Petrovitch was who he'd be delivering a message to because he was "the only one who can talk to the other cells." The captive then said nobody knew where Lucien was because he never stayed in one place for more than a night. |
